我使用 Windows Azure 网站来托管我的 Web 应用程序,并且还有一个带有 SQL Server 的 Windows Azure 虚拟机。我想从 Windows Azure 网站内部连接到我的虚拟机,但使用提供的虚拟机内部 IP 地址不起作用。是否可以从网站内部连接到虚拟机?如果是这样,我怎样才能做到这一点?谢谢。
最佳答案
不!
内部连接不同资源的唯一方法是通过 Azure 虚拟网络。截至目前,网站不支持虚拟网络。然而,云服务确实支持虚拟网络,虚拟机也是如此。因此,如果您将部署移至云服务(Web 角色),您将能够通过内部 IP 地址将其连接到虚拟机,而无需“外出”。
我相信(以及我的猜测),我们最终可能会看到 future 的网站能够连接到 Azure 虚拟网络,至少对于预留实例而言是如此。
关于.net - 使用 Windows Azure 从网站内部连接到具有 SQL Server 的虚拟机,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17845966/